Stereo System User Manual
MOTOROLA DSP96002 USER’S MANUAL A - 307
TFR Transfer Data ALU Register TFR
Instruction Fields:
(u u)
Dddd
Dn.L n n n where nnn = 0-7
Ssss
Dn.L n n n where nnn = 0-7
Timing: 2 + mv oscillator clock cycles
Memory: 1 + mv program words
Operation:
S.L → D.L (parallel data bus move)
Assembler Syntax:
TFR S,D
(move syntax - see the Move instruction de-
scription.)
Description:
Transfer data from the low portion of the specified source Data ALU register to the low portion of the spec-
ified destination Data ALU register. TFR uses the internal Data ALU paths but does not affect the condition
code bits. When the S and D registers are the same, this instruction is equivalent to an integer rounding
operation.
Input Operand(s) Precision: 32-bit integer.
Output Operand Precision: 32-bit integer.
CCR Condition Codes: Not affected.
ER Status Bits: Not affected.
IER Flags: Not affected.
Instruction Format: TFR S,D (move syntax - see the Move instruction description.)
10 1sss uu01 1ddd
31 14 13 0
OPTIONAL EFFECTIVE ADDRESS EXTENSION OR IMMEDIATE LONG DATA
DATA BUS MOVE FIELD